Transaction ed72e35b31f7ba35d825dac97bdd604dd8b311633b676840bfe81599ccca7173
1 Input
2 Outputs
- ed72e35b31f7ba35d825dac97bdd604dd8b311633b676840bfe81599ccca7173:0
- ed72e35b31f7ba35d825dac97bdd604dd8b311633b676840bfe81599ccca7173:1
value 14020794
address 3NAwU88Arvtp918BLMjM2C3RLMHCGT1LCw
value 306031989
address 13SRxwUTs6AUSRtWADaSHTaxsQk33TbuA1